IAM Western Territory Grand Lodge Convention Host Committee’s Fundraising Will Benefit Next Convention

The 40th IAM Grand Lodge Convention held this past year in Las Vegas brought together a diverse group of more than 1,000 delegates from local lodges across North America. The IAM Western Territory Grand Lodge Convention Host Committee was tasked with making delegates feel welcome during the convention.

Another essential duty taken on by the Host Committee was conducting numerous fundraising activities throughout IAM Territories across North America.

“The IAM Western Territory Host Committee did an outstanding job raising funds for the 40th Grand Lodge Convention,” said IAM International President Robert Martinez Jr. “They made everyone feel welcome, and their dedication to fundraising helped jumpstart the Eastern Territory’s efforts in putting on the next Grand Lodge Convention.”   

This historic fundraising effort was captured during the recent IAM Legislative Conference when IAM Western Territory General Vice President Gary R. Allen and Western Territory Chief of Staff Bobby Martinez presented IAM Eastern Territory General Vice President David Sullivan, IAM Eastern Territory Chief of Staff Chuck Herod, and Grand Lodge Representative Andrew Hounshell with a check for $408,111.86. 

“It was a pleasure to host the 40th IAM Grand Lodge Convention and an honor to help the Eastern Territory host the 41st Grand Lodge Convention,” said Allen. “I commend our Western Grand Lodge Host Committee for their dedication and robust fundraising. I am happy to pass the baton on to GVP Sullivan and the newly appointed IAM Grand Lodge Convention Host Committee.”

The Eastern Territory has already started its fundraising efforts with the launch of the 2024 IAM Grand Lodge Convention store and continues to travel to various IAM conferences and state council meetings.

“The Beasts of the East are ready to bring the 41st Grand Lodge Convention to life,” said Sullivan. “Our staff has been working for months to implement a fundraising plan that takes advantage of our short time window between Conventions. Our team is on the ground and remains thankful for the Western Territory’s assistance in the fundraising.”
